Document Description
The project proposes on Energy Conservation measure (ECM) for the Patton State Hospital. This measure includes replacing existing inefficient light fixtures with lower wattage higher efficiency light fixtures in building and upgrading exterior lighting. This ECM will provide energy efficiency upgrades. The contractor will follow any hazardous material waste handling and disposal with respect to appropriate local, state, and federal rules/regulations. While the ECm being proposed is in building older than 45 years, the ECM is an exempt undertakings pursuant to a Programmatic Agreement with the State Historic Preservation officer. The SHPO and the California Energy Commission concurs with this determination.

Notice of Exemption

Exempt Status
Categorical Exemption
Type, Section or Code
Class 1 Sec 15301
Reasons for Exemption
The replacement activity is consistent with original proposed usage and meets the requirements set forth in Section 15301(a) for interior or exterior alterations involving such things as electrical conveyances and set forth in Section 15302(c) for existing utility systems and facilities. The project will have negligible effect on resources in the area.
